High-Throughput Microsatellite Marker Development for the Distylous Herb <i>Primula mistassinica</i> (Primulaceae)
Premise of the study: Twelve microsatellite markers were developed for <i>Primula mistassinica</i>, a distylous, diploid arctic-alpine plant. The markers will be used to investigate the landscape genetics of a disjunct population on Isle Royale, Michigan, and the phylogeographic patterns...
